Описание: In 1893, over 200 Australians left their homeland to establish a utopian socialist colony called "New Australia" in Paraguay. Led by journalist and socialist William Lane, the group aimed to create a classless, alcohol-free, racially pure, and cooperative society, driven by dissatisfaction with capitalism and social conditions in Australia. Paraguay welcomed the settlers and offered them land, and the group sailed from Sydney in July 1893. However, the colony soon faced internal conflicts over leadership, racial policies, and alcohol use, leading to divisions and the eventual breakdown of the original vision. While many settlers returned or moved on, some remained, and their descendants still live in Paraguay today, maintaining a unique blend of Australian and Paraguayan heritage.
